WebTo make estimated tax payments online, first establish an account with the IRS at the EFTPS website. Once you have an EFTPS account established, you can schedule automatic withdrawals for your quarterly estimated taxes, specifying the amounts and the dates of the payments. WebElectronic funds withdrawal (EFW) allows you to make a tax payment from your checking or savings account when you file electronically (e-file). To use EFW, you must file through either: Tax preparation software. A tax professional. Visit File online for a list of tax software or to find an authorized e-file provider. WebApr 12, 2024 · IR-2024-78, April 12, 2024. WASHINGTON — The Internal Revenue Service today reminded people that Tax Day, April 18, is also the deadline for first quarter estimated tax payments for tax year 2024. These payments are normally made by self-employed individuals, retirees, investors, businesses, corporations and others that do not have taxes ...
